What Is a Certified Nursing Assistant?
A CNA provides essential patient care, assisting with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, feeding, and vital signs monitoring. CNAs work closely with registered nurses (RNs) and licensed practical nurses (LPNs), serving as the frontline caregivers in hospitals, nursing homes, assisted living facilities, and home healthcare settings.
Requirements to Enroll in CNA Classes in Gastonia
- Be at least 16 or 18 years old (depending on the program)
- Possess a high school diploma or GED
- Complete a background check and drug screening
- Meet basic health requirements, including immunizations and TB testing
- Pass an interview or application screening (varies by program)

What You Can Expect from CNA Classes in Gastonia, NC
CNA training programs typically include both classroom instruction and clinical practice. Here’s an overview of what to expect:
Classroom Topics
- Anatomy and physiology
- Patient rights and ethics
- Basic nursing skills
- Emergency procedures
- Communication and interpersonal skills
Clinical Skills
- Hands-on patient care
- Assisting with activities of daily living (ADLs)
- Monitoring vital signs
- Maintaining infection control protocols
- Documenting patient information accurately
